//! `tirith output wrap on|off|status` — manage the opt-in `tirith-out` shell
//! function that pipes a command's stdout/stderr through the view-style filter.
//!
//! This WRAPS individually-invoked commands (`tirith-out ./myscript`); it does
//! NOT intercept output from anything run outside the wrapper.
//!
//! `on` appends an idempotent BEGIN/END marker block (function + `tirith-out`
//! alias) to the user's shell profile; `off` removes it preserving surrounding
//! content; `status` reports presence, profile path, and function name. The
//! on-disk function name is `tirith-output-guard-wrap` (low collision risk).
